Создать пару ключей ssh windows

Как создать пару ssh ключей на Windows — пошаговая инструкция

Создание пары ключей SSH – важный шаг в обеспечении безопасности при работе с удаленными серверами на Windows. SSH (Secure Shell) предоставляет защищенный способ удаленного доступа к серверам и передачи данных.

В этой статье мы расскажем вам, как создать пару ключей SSH на операционной системе Windows и как использовать их для безопасного подключения к удаленным серверам. Если вы новичок в использовании SSH, не волнуйтесь — мы подготовили подробную инструкцию с шагами, чтобы помочь вам легко создать и использовать пару ключей SSH.

Шаг 1: Установка OpenSSH на Windows

Первым шагом в создании пары ключей SSH на Windows является установка OpenSSH. Чтобы установить OpenSSH на Windows, выполните следующие действия:

1. Откройте настройки Windows, найдите «Панель управления» и откройте ее.

2. В «Панели управления» найдите и откройте «Программы и компоненты».

3. Выберите «Включение или отключение компонентов Windows».

4. В окне «Windows Features» найдите и установите флажок рядом с «OpenSSH Client» и «OpenSSH Server».

5. Нажмите «ОК» и подождите, пока процесс установки завершится.

6. После завершения установки вы будете готовы начать создание пары ключей SSH.

Шаг 2: Создание пары ключей SSH

После установки OpenSSH на Windows вы можете приступить к созданию пары ключей SSH. Следуйте этим шагам:

1. Откройте командную строку на вашем компьютере Windows. Введите «cmd» в строке поиска и нажмите клавишу «Enter».

2. В командной строке введите следующую команду:

ssh-keygen -t rsa -b 4096

3. Нажмите «Enter» для создания пары ключей SSH.

4. При запросе введите имя файла и путь для сохранения ключей SSH. Например, вы можете выбрать «C:\Users\YourName\.ssh\id_rsa» для приватного ключа и «C:\Users\YourName\.ssh\id_rsa.pub» для публичного ключа.

5. Введите пароль, если хотите добавить дополнительный уровень защиты для ваших ключей SSH.

6. По завершении процесса в командной строке появится информация о созданной паре ключей SSH.

Шаг 3: Использование ключей SSH

Теперь, когда у вас есть пара ключей SSH, вы можете использовать их для безопасного подключения к удаленным серверам. Следуйте этим шагам:

1. Скопируйте публичный ключ SSH (id_rsa.pub) и добавьте его на удаленный сервер. Многие серверы предоставляют специальное место для добавления вашего публичного ключа SSH, как-то файл «~/.ssh/authorized_keys».

2. Подключитесь к удаленному серверу с использованием приватного ключа SSH и вашего логина. Например, вы можете использовать следующую команду:

ssh -i [путь_к_файлу_privatnogo_klucha] [ваш_логин]@[ip_адрес_сервера]

3. При необходимости введите пароль для доступа к серверу.

Теперь вы знаете, как создать пару ключей SSH на Windows и использовать их для безопасного подключения к удаленным серверам. Помните, что безопасность является важным аспектом при работе с удаленными серверами, поэтому регулярно обновляйте и защищайте свои ключи SSH.

Читайте также:  Аналог visio в windows

Мы надеемся, что данная инструкция помогла вам создать пару ключей SSH и облегчит работу с удаленными серверами на Windows!

Как создать пару SSH-ключей на операционной системе Windows

1. Установите OpenSSH на вашу операционную систему Windows. OpenSSH — это набор программ для безопасного удаленного подключения к другим компьютерам. Для установки OpenSSH вы можете воспользоваться инструментом управления пакетами, таким как Chocolatey или Scoop, или загрузить установочный пакет с официального сайта OpenSSH.

2. Откройте командную строку или PowerShell на вашей системе Windows. Наберите команду «ssh-keygen» и нажмите Enter. Эта команда запустит программу для создания SSH-ключей.

3. Когда программа запросит вас ввести путь для сохранения ключей, нажмите Enter, чтобы использовать путь по умолчанию. Это создаст пару ключей в директории пользователя.

4. Далее программа попросит вас ввести парольную фразу для вашего ключа. Парольная фраза добавляет дополнительный уровень безопасности, так как без нее невозможно будет использовать ключ для аутентификации. Введите парольную фразу и нажмите Enter.

Теперь вы успешно создали пару SSH-ключей на операционной системе Windows. Публичный ключ будет иметь расширение «.pub» и содержимое, которое можно использовать для добавления его на удаленный сервер, а приватный ключ будет сохранен без расширения и должен быть храниться в безопасном месте на вашем компьютере. Теперь вы можете использовать свою пару SSH-ключей для безопасного подключения к удаленному серверу.

Что такое SSH-ключи и зачем они нужны

SSH-ключи состоят из двух частей: закрытого и открытого ключа. Закрытый ключ хранится на компьютере пользователя и используется для дешифровки данных, а открытый ключ передается на сервер и используется для шифрования данных. Однако, даже если кто-то получит доступ к открытому ключу, без знания соответствующего закрытого ключа они не смогут расшифровать информацию.

Для создания пары SSH-ключей на компьютере с операционной системой Windows, можно использовать специальные программы, такие как PuTTY или OpenSSH. После создания ключей, открытый ключ должен быть скопирован на сервер, который вы хотите подключить, а закрытый ключ должен быть сохранен в безопасном месте на вашем компьютере.

Преимущества использования SSH-ключей включают повышенную безопасность, так как пароля не передается по сети, а также удобство и простоту использования. Кроме того, SSH-ключи могут быть настроены для автоматического входа на удаленный сервер без необходимости ввода пароля каждый раз, когда вы подключаетесь.

Подготовка к созданию SSH-ключей

Перед созданием SSH-ключей необходимо выполнить несколько подготовительных шагов. Во-первых, убедитесь, что у вас установлено программное обеспечение для работы с SSH. На Windows вы можете использовать PuTTY или OpenSSH. Проверьте, что у вас установлен один из этих клиентов и он настроен правильно.

Затем вам понадобится доступ к удаленному серверу, с которым вы планируете установить SSH-соединение и создать ключи. Убедитесь, что у вас есть соответствующие учетные данные для входа на сервер и достаточные права для создания ключей.

Читайте также:  Android vpn with windows

Когда все необходимые компоненты настроены, вы можете приступить к созданию SSH-ключей. Существует два типа ключей: публичный и приватный. Публичный ключ используется для аутентификации на удаленном сервере, в то время как приватный ключ хранится на вашем компьютере. Чтобы создать ключи, вам нужно будет запустить команду в командной строке или терминале с указанием соответствующих параметров.

После создания ключей вы можете передать публичный ключ на удаленный сервер. Обычно это делается путем добавления публичного ключа в файл ~/.ssh/authorized_keys на сервере. После этого вы сможете подключиться к серверу с использованием своего приватного ключа без ввода пароля каждый раз при подключении.

Генерация SSH-ключей на операционной системе Windows

Для генерации SSH-ключей на Windows можно использовать удобный инструмент Git Bash, который входит в состав Git. Git Bash представляет собой командную строку, совместимую с POSIX, и позволяет использовать множество инструментов, включая генерацию SSH-ключей.

Перед тем как начать процесс генерации ключей, убедитесь, что Git Bash установлен на вашем компьютере. Если он ещё не установлен, вы можете загрузить его с официального сайта Git. После установки откройте Git Bash и следуйте инструкциям ниже для генерации SSH-ключей.

  • Откройте Git Bash и введите команду ssh-keygen. По умолчанию этот инструмент создаст ключи в директории пользователя, но вы также можете указать свой путь.
  • После ввода команды вы должны выбрать тип ключа — RSA или ED25519. RSA является стандартным выбором и обеспечивает хороший уровень безопасности.
  • После выбора типа ключа вам будет предложено ввести парольную фразу. Если вы хотите, чтобы ваш ключ был защищён паролем, введите фразу. В противном случае нажмите Enter, чтобы оставить это поле пустым.
  • SSH-ключи будут сгенерированы и сохранены в указанной вами директории. Обычно это C:\Users\ваше_имя_пользователя\.ssh.

Теперь у вас есть свежесгенерированные SSH-ключи на вашей системе Windows. Копируйте публичный ключ (обычно с расширением .pub) на удалённый сервер, с которого вы планируете подключаться. Затем настройте свой клиент SSH на использование этих ключей, и вы сможете подключаться к серверу без необходимости вводить пароль каждый раз.

Сводка по генерации SSH-ключей на Windows:
Шаг Описание
1 Откройте Git Bash и введите команду ssh-keygen.
2 Выберите тип ключа — RSA или ED25519.
3 Введите парольную фразу (если нужно).
4 SSH-ключи будут сгенерированы и сохранены в указанной директории.

Сохранение и использование созданных SSH-ключей

SSH-ключи представляют собой криптографические ключи, которые используются для аутентификации и обеспечения безопасного обмена данных между клиентом и сервером по протоколу SSH. После того, как вы создали свои SSH-ключи, важно правильно сохранить и использовать их для обеспечения безопасности вашей системы.

Первым шагом является сохранение закрытого ключа на вашем компьютере. Закрытый ключ должен быть храниться в безопасном месте и недоступен для других пользователей. Желательно использовать парольную защиту для дополнительной безопасности. Кроме того, рекомендуется регулярно создавать резервные копии закрытого ключа, чтобы в случае потери или повреждения ключа вы могли восстановить доступ к своей системе.

После сохранения закрытого ключа вы можете использовать открытый ключ для аутентификации на сервере. Для этого вам потребуется добавить свой открытый ключ в файл ~/.ssh/authorized_keys на сервере. Этот файл содержит список доверенных открытых ключей, которые могут использоваться для аутентификации пользователя. Важно убедиться, что права доступа к файлу authorized_keys на сервере настроены правильно и доступны только для чтения и записи владельцу, чтобы предотвратить несанкционированный доступ.

Читайте также:  Windows путь к корневой

После того, как вы добавили свой открытый ключ на сервер, вы сможете аутентифицироваться на нем, используя свой закрытый ключ. Это обеспечит безопасное соединение между вашим компьютером и сервером при работе через SSH. Кроме того, использование SSH-ключей позволяет избежать необходимости вводить пароль каждый раз при подключении к серверу, что делает процесс работы более эффективным и удобным.

В целом, правильное сохранение и использование созданных SSH-ключей является важным аспектом обеспечения безопасности вашей системы. Следуя рекомендациям по сохранению и использованию ключей, вы сможете настроить защищенное соединение и обеспечить безопасную работу с удаленными серверами.

Проверка работоспособности SSH-ключей на Windows

Для проверки работоспособности SSH-ключей на Windows можно использовать команду «ssh-keygen» в командной строке. Эта команда позволяет сгенерировать новые ключи или проверить существующие. Важно убедиться, что ключи созданы правильно и имеют необходимые права доступа.

При проверке работоспособности SSH-ключей на Windows также стоит обратить внимание на наличие необходимых программ и настроек. Например, необходимо убедиться, что установлен OpenSSH и правильно настроены файлы конфигурации. Также важно проверить наличие правильных разрешений доступа к файлам ключей.

Если возникают проблемы с работоспособностью SSH-ключей на Windows, полезно проверить логи и сообщения об ошибках. Это может помочь выявить возможные причины проблемы и выполнить необходимые действия для их устранения. Также стоит внимательно проверить правильность ввода команд и наличие опечаток в пути к файлам и настройках.

Как использовать созданные SSH-ключи для подключения к серверу

Поздравляем! Вы только что успешно создали пару ключей SSH на вашей операционной системе Windows. Теперь вы, наверняка, интересуетесь, как использовать эти ключи для безопасного подключения к удаленному серверу. В данной статье мы расскажем вам, как это сделать.

Прежде всего, вам потребуется скопировать содержимое вашего открытого ключа на сервер, к которому вы хотите подключиться. Это можно сделать с помощью команды ssh-copy-id.

Шаг 1: Откройте командную строку

Откройте командную строку, введя «cmd» в поле поиска меню «Пуск».

Шаг 2: Скопируйте содержимое открытого ключа

Введите следующую команду, заменив «пользователь» на имя вашего пользователя и «сервер» на адрес сервера, к которому вы хотите подключиться:

ssh-copy-id пользователь@сервер

Шаг 3: Введите пароль

Вас попросят ввести пароль вашего пользователя на сервере. После ввода пароля содержимое вашего открытого ключа будет скопировано на сервер.

Шаг 4: Подключитесь к серверу

Теперь, когда ваш открытый ключ скопирован на сервер, вы можете безопасно подключиться к нему с помощью команды ssh. Введите следующую команду, заменив «пользователь» на имя вашего пользователя и «сервер» на адрес сервера:

ssh пользователь@сервер

Поздравляем, вы успешно использовали созданные шифрование ключи SSH для безопасного подключения к удаленному серверу! Теперь вы можете обмениваться данными с сервером, зная, что ваше соединение защищено и надежно.

Оцените статью